#1b6065 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1b6065 is composed of 10.6% red, 37.6% green and 39.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 73.3% cyan, 5% magenta, 0% yellow and 60.4% black. It has a hue angle of 184.1 degrees, a saturation of 57.8% and a lightness of 25.1%. #1b6065 color hex could be obtained by blending #36c0ca with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#1b6065

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020808 is the darkest color, while #f8fd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#1b6065

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3d4243 is the less saturated color, while #02757e is the most saturated one.
